Transaction 8d95a69344fbc8f53bb110109b6be9d402e98985674a21fb6c3b5e5ed669e620

42 Input
2 Outputs
  • 8d95a69344fbc8f53bb110109b6be9d402e98985674a21fb6c3b5e5ed669e620:0
  • value  3380
    address  17aGZj8QswEmfX1sDsN9g4UhJcfS69BF4B
  • 8d95a69344fbc8f53bb110109b6be9d402e98985674a21fb6c3b5e5ed669e620:1
  • value  290000
    address  3N6vQnk7k4bcvdY5AdFxjyBzwwwQE9z2U5